Steps to Accessing Academic Resources



  1. Log in to the UCF Portal: Use your NID and password to access the centralized student dashboard.
  2. Review the Course Syllabus: Every course contains specific instructions on office hours and departmental support services.
  3. Visit the Academic Success Center: Located centrally on the main campus, this facility offers peer-to-peer tutoring for high-enrollment courses.
  4. Utilize Online Libraries: Access vast research databases and citation management software provided by the UCF library system.
  5. Schedule Advisor Appointments: Meet with your academic coach at least once a semester to ensure your credit completion is on track.

2. How does UCF handle plagiarism concerns? UCF utilizes the Office of Student Conduct and Academic Integrity. They provide a clear set of guidelines and utilize software like Turnitin to ensure original work. Students can view the Golden Rule Student Handbook for detailed policies.
